Intermountain Healthcare is an integrated, not-for-profit health system with hospitals and clinics throughout Utah, as well as a hospital in Burley, Idaho. Based in Salt Lake City, Intermountain boasts a medical group, affiliate networks, homecare, telehealth, health insurance plans, and other services, along with wholly owned subsidiaries including SelectHealth, Saltzer Health, and Intermountain Healthcare in Nevada. Intermountain is viewed as a leader in transforming healthcare through high quality and sustainable costs. Community Information
Logan is a growing community about 82 miles north of Salt Lake City. Logan fosters a wide variety of cultural, educational, recreational, sporting, commercial and health care opportunities. Outstanding fishing, biking, hiking, skiing, and golfing: all are minutes away from your front door. Even with the natural beauty, Logan has an excellent park system and a challenging municipal golf course. For year-round beauty and things to do, Cache Valley is hard to beat. Along with the academic stimulation of Utah State University, a division I college, Logan offers superb family living with quality school systems and reasonable living costs generally 10% less than other areas of the country. Logan is only 90 minutes from the metropolitan Salt Lake area which offers an even wider assortment of cultural, recreational and sporting events. Logan Regional Hospital is a 148-bed facility serving the health care needs of Logan and the surrounding region. It has been named as one of the nation’s 100 top hospitals by Modern Healthcare magazine. Excellent primary care is available as well as a wide variety of specialty care.
